DS53 TFZ is a 2003 Toyota Alphard in Blue with a 2,360c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.6%.
Across all 2003 Toyota Alphard models, the average MOT pass rate is 75.6% with a typical mileage of 102,907 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The Toyota Alphard typ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 23 years old, this Toyota Alphard is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
